Caston Elementary and Caston JR SR High School have completed the Indiana Department of Education 2024-2025 Family Friendly Schools Designation Initial Process.
The IDOE recognizes that the schools have demonstrated that there are various programs and processes in place during the current school year that engage families, students, staff, and leadership within each building. The award letter stated that Caston’s commitment to fostering strong family-school partnerships is truly commendable and plays a vital role in promoting student success. By prioritizing family engagement, Caston is enriching the educational experience and strengthening the community as a whole.
Through the process, surveys were completed by students, staff and families. Survey results were shared with principals and a Family Friendly Schools Self Evaluation Rubric was completed for each school.
Results from the self evaluation will be used in the planning process and goal setting for the 2024-25 school year.
